这几句没有问题
好像是没找到Calc1这个类
估计你f是Calc1类型的,而编译器没找到Calc1
还有一个可能是出现了命名冲突,有个FlowLayout同名的类

解决方案 »

  1.   

    f.setLayout(new FlowLayout(FlowLayout.LEFT));
    正常的撒
      

  2.   

    f.setLayout(new FlowLayout());
    或者
    f.getContentPane.add(componment, FlowLayout.LEFT);
      

  3.   

    不好意思,刚才查了一下,可以如你那样写,可能你没有包括java.awt.FlowLayout包。
      

  4.   

    现在可以了,谢谢各位!!
    果然是因为没有写 import java.awt.FlowLayout 的原因,
    我本来以为写了 import java.awt.* 就可以了,看来 import java.awt.FlowLayout 还是要写的。